thanks for the updated APK! with the update posted im getting an "unsupported device" notification warning at the top of my GW screen now. will this effect how gw rfunctions on my gnex?

unlocked and rooted running stock rom*

No.. the Unsupported Device banner appears on a rooted phone, as google's way of warning you that they cannot provide support for a rooted device, and also so that you know that root apps could potentially access Wallet's secure info (so only grant root access to apps you trust! of course)... But it works just fine.
